3/26/2024 - Vinophiliac559 wrote:
93 points
92-93 fully mature Bordeaux, nose had some dusty library/cellar funk that took a minute to blow off but when it did showed leather, savory notes, tobacco, fairly classic nose. Palate had fully resolved tannin, nice acidity and medium persistence/length. Solid showing tonight. 90s are consistently one of my favorite vintages for Bordeaux.

8/21/2021 - Vinophiliac559 wrote:
Upon initial pour had a good amount of VA, more of a stewed fruit nose. Tossed in the decanter and gave it some time. It took a while before the VA started to blow off, drank over 3hrs or so. A more savory nose started to develop a few hours in with some additional florals starting to come through. A definite improvement but was never really wowed by this wine. Perhaps an off bottle? Maybe needed more air? For me an ok experience but not worth the $$$ on this showing.
1 person found this helpful Comment
Red
8/21/2021 - Vinophiliac559 wrote:
96 points
Decanted about 30 min and consumed over a few hours during dinner. Beautiful wine, mature Barbaresco with dried rose petal, leather, dusty plum, great acid, tannin still present and not yet fully resolved. Nose is enthralling and changed throughout the night. Quite an experience 95-96

7/10/2021 - Vinophiliac559 wrote:
94 points
At 10 years the reductive notes have finally dissipated, nose is lemon zest, wet stone/oyster shell minerality, and in contrast to the bottle opened in 2019 this had no oxidative notes and makes me think prior bottle had a touch of premox. Palate was beautifully balanced fruit, acid, and minerality with a melange of citrus and salinity, good weight and medium finish. 93-94

Red
2/13/2021 - Vinophiliac559 wrote:
92 points
Splash decant, started out feeling younger than expected but developed fairly quick after a few hrs open. Nose is rich dark fruit, dusty napa earth, framed by sweet vanilla, not as opulent as the 12 but very nice. On the palate this is a lighter and more restrained take on classic napa cab profile. Round and plush, medium plus body reflective of the 11 vintage, still fairly primary but drinking really well and probably will continue to do so for another 10 years. I do enjoy the cooler so called "off vintage" CA cabs as they tend to age more gracefully with the slightly lower alcohol. That said as is usually the case with wine it's all about producer. Celia really has this dialed in.
